In this review the WILSON Evolution Indoor Game Basketball stands out as the go-to choice for players who value feel and control over flash. Built primarily for indoor play, the Evolution's signature soft touch and consistent rebound make it a clear pick for high school teams, club players, and serious pick-up games. The single biggest reason to buy is the Signature EVO Feel, a Cushion Core Carcass and microfiber cover combination that delivers a softer touch and easier grip around the rim than standard composite balls.
Key Features
- Optic Yellow Accents: High-visibility optic yellow on the Wilson and Evolution logos helps the ball stand out during fast play and on broadcasted gym courts.
- Soft Composite Cover: The Premium Evo Microfiber Composite Cover gives a moisture-wicking, tacky surface that players report keeps grip even when palms get sweaty.
- Cushion Core Carcass: The internal carcass creates the soft feel that aids fingertip control and makes shooting and handling more comfortable.
- Laid-in Composite Channels: Channels provide a uniform texture and consistent hand placement to improve dribble control and passing accuracy.
- NFHS Approved: Approved for play by the National Federation of State High School Associations, so it meets official high school game standards.
Who It's For
The Evolution is ideal for high school and club players, coaches buying game balls for indoor courts, and recreational players who prefer a softer, more responsive feel. Its approval for NFHS play means teams can use the same ball in practice and official games, which helps consistency.
Players who mostly play outdoors or need a very hard-wearing street ball might look elsewhere, since the Evolution is engineered for indoor performance and its microfiber cover, while durable for indoor seasons, is optimized for gym surfaces rather than abrasive pavement.

Specifications
| Brand | WILSON |
| Model | Evolution Indoor Game Basketball |
| Sizes Available | Size 5, Size 6, Size 7 |
| Cover | Premium Evo Microfiber Composite Cover |
| Interior | Cushion Core Carcass |
| Approval | NFHS approved for indoor play |
| Recommended Inflation | 7-9 PSI |

Frequently Asked Questions
Is this ball suitable for high school games?
Yes, the Evolution is NFHS approved and commonly used in high school competition.
How should I inflate the ball?
Inflate to the recommended 7-9 PSI for proper bounce and feel.
Can I use this ball outdoors?
It can be used outdoors occasionally, but the microfiber cover is optimized for indoor courts and will wear faster on rough pavement.
